Understanding Impact-Resistant Doors
Impact-resistant doors are specifically designed to withstand the intense forces of hurricanes and other severe storms. Unlike standard doors, these are constructed using highly durable materials that can absorb and resist the impact from flying debris and high winds. The core materials often include reinforced steel, fiberglass, or a combination of both, providing exceptional strength and resilience.
The technology behind these doors is continually advancing. Modern impact-resistant doors undergo rigorous testing to meet stringent building codes and standards. This ensures that they can endure the pressure and impacts typically associated with hurricanes. For example, some doors are tested to withstand wind speeds of up to 150 mph, simulating the conditions of a Category 5 hurricane.
Moreover, these doors often include additional features such as multi-point locking systems and advanced sealing techniques. This enhances not only the door’s strength but also its ability to prevent water infiltration, which is a common issue during hurricanes. By investing in such technology, homeowners can significantly reduce the risk of damage to their property.

How to Choose the Right Impact-Resistant Door
Selecting the right impact-resistant entry door involves considering several factors. First, it’s essential to understand the building codes in your area. Different states and municipalities have varying requirements for hurricane protection, and ensuring compliance is crucial.
The material of the door is another critical consideration. Fiberglass doors are popular due to their durability and resistance to warping, rotting, and rust. Steel doors, on the other hand, offer superior strength and are often used in commercial settings. Wood-core doors with fiberglass or steel cladding combine aesthetics with functionality, offering a balance between appearance and performance.
It’s also important to consider the door’s design and style. While functionality is paramount, homeowners should not overlook the aesthetic aspect. Impact-resistant doors come in various styles and finishes, allowing you to choose one that complements your home’s architectural design. Whether you prefer a modern look or a more traditional style, there’s an option available to suit your taste.
Lastly, the installation process should not be underestimated. Proper installation is vital for ensuring the door’s effectiveness. It is advisable to hire professionals with experience in installing impact-resistant doors to guarantee that the door is fitted correctly and functions as intended.

Maintaining Your Impact-Resistant Entry Door
Once your impact-resistant entry door is installed, regular maintenance is necessary to ensure its longevity and performance. Unlike standard doors, these require specific care due to their complex construction and materials.
Regular inspections should be conducted, particularly after a storm. Check for any visible damage such as dents, cracks, or warping. Even minor damage can compromise the door’s effectiveness, so addressing these issues promptly is crucial.
Cleaning the door is another essential maintenance task. Use a mild detergent and water to clean the surface, avoiding harsh chemicals that could damage the material. For hardware components such as locks and hinges, lubricating them periodically will help in maintaining their functionality.
Finally, consider scheduling professional maintenance checks. Experts can assess the door’s condition, identify potential issues, and make necessary adjustments or repairs. This proactive approach can extend the life of your door and ensure that it continues to protect your home effectively.

Integrating Impact-Resistant Doors with Other Safety Measures
Beyond installing impact-resistant entry doors, homeowners should evaluate other aspects of their property to reinforce its defenses against hurricanes. For example, impact-resistant windows are a natural complement to doors, providing similar levels of protection for the rest of the home’s openings. These windows are designed to resist shattering, preventing debris from entering and causing further damage.
Storm shutters are another effective measure. While impact-resistant doors and windows provide excellent protection, shutters offer an additional layer, particularly during severe storms. Roll-down shutters or accordion-style options can be deployed quickly, offering convenience and enhanced security.
Furthermore, reinforcing the roof and securing loose outdoor items are also critical steps. Roof reinforcements prevent uplift caused by high winds, while securing or storing outdoor furniture and decor reduces the risk of these items becoming dangerous projectiles. Together, these measures create a comprehensive protective strategy.
